To properly select AC induction motors for any application, the speed vs. torque requirements of the driven equipment must be understood. It is an easy mistake to believe that a 400 hp 1200 rpm motor, which would function well in a low inertia fan application, would also work aptly in a kiln application.

Overview. The ball mill for clinker is an efficient tool for fine powder grinding. It is mainly used to grind the clinker and raw materials in cement industry and also can be applied in metallurgy, chemical, electric power and other industries to grind all kinds of ores.

Function: A cement mill is a drive used to grind the hard, nodular clinker from the cement kiln into the fine grey powder that is cement. Most cement is currently ground in ball mills and also vertical roller mills which are more effective than ball mills. Process: Raw materials are fed to the mill in right proportion with the help of weighfeeders.

A mill is a device that breaks solid materials into smaller pieces by grinding, crushing, or cutting. Such comminution is an important unit operation in many processes.There are many different types of mills and many types of materials processed in them. Historically mills were powered by hand (e.g., via a hand crank), working animal (e.g., horse mill), wind or water ().
